Capacity note for ShipSignal, our deploy-status bot. Load scales with concurrent rollouts, not headcount: each rollout generates roughly one status poll per interval plus channel updates. Memory stays flat; the risk is API rate limits during release trains. Future maintainers should size worker pools against peak parallel rollouts. The limits we currently provision against are these.

tuning constants:
THRESHOLDS = {
    "kelix": 280,
    "druvan": 756,
    "oliael": 399,
}

# Brambleworks Environments

Quick orientation: we're partway through moving the old cron jobs onto Loomflow, our workflow engine. Dev and staging already run everything through Loomflow; production still has three legacy crons for billing exports. Don't add new crons anywhere — write a Loomflow workflow instead. The scheduler in each environment picks up the config shown below.

config for fawif-kahof:
[raleth]
port = 9090
team = brieth
host = raleth.nelvroworks.internal
region = upper-1
access_code = ac_0df205
timeout_ms = 1500

# Env Vars: Halcyard Health Checks

Context: Halcyard nodes sit behind the Murret load balancer. The balancer probes /healthz every 5s; a node failing three probes is drained. Set HC_PORT to the internal port, HC_TIMEOUT_MS to 2000, and HC_DEEP=false unless debugging, since deep checks hit the database and can cascade drains. The probe endpoint authenticates requests from the balancer, and that credential lives in the env file. Append this line next:

sealed setting: LEDGER_TOKEN20=6148d35bbb480b0ab79e

The committee reviewed the proposal to move Arbourline Goods from Kestrel Haulage to Dunmore Transit effective next quarter. Dunmore's quote reduces per-pallet cost and improves delivery windows to the Sablewick depot. Finance to model transition costs, including early termination terms with Kestrel, and report at the next session. Thistlewood flagged the need for parallel running during the first month. Approval was given in principle. The confidential commercial considerations are recorded below.

board note of yaduf-bagag: Wenwynox Holdings plans to lower the Oliys list price by 26 percent in September.